Q: Is 288,826,338 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 288,826,338 is a composite number.

Why is 288,826,338 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 288,826,338 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 61 122 183 366 617 1,234 1,279 1,851 2,558 3,702 3,837 7,674 37,637 75,274 78,019 112,911 156,038 225,822 234,057 468,114 789,143 1,578,286 2,367,429 4,734,858 48,137,723 96,275,446 144,413,169 and 288,826,338, with no remainder.

Since 288,826,338 cannot be divided by just 1 and 288,826,338, it is a composite number.
